'The Collins Book of Best-Loved Verse' brings together in one volume all those poems that run in the bloodstream – learnt at school, half-remembered, evocative for a lifetime; from 'Jabberwocky' to 'Jerusalem'; from 'The Charge of the Light Brigade' to 'Joan Hunter Dunn'; from Wilfred Owen to Edward Lear.
Both the familiar and the newly memorable, the traditional and the soon-to-be traditional, are represented in this collection. It will be a rich source of nostalgia and discovery, an indispensable companion for winter evenings and summer afternoons.
Charles Osborne, poet, author and musicologist, was assistant editor of the 'London Magazine' for eight years before joining the Arts Council of Great Britain, where he was Literature Director from 1971 until 1986. He was also for some years Director of 'Poetry International', the annual London festival of spoken poetry.
His books include 'Kafka (1967), The Complete Operas of Verdi (1969), Wagner and his World (1977), W. H. Auden: the Life of a Poet (1980), Schubert and his Vienna (1985),' and two volumes of poetry, 'Swansong (1968)' and 'Letter to W. H. Auden and Other Poems (1984).'

Charles Osborne was born in Brisbane in 1927. He is known internationally as an authority on opera, though has had a lifelong passion for Agatha Christie’s works. His previous books include The Life and Crimes of Agatha Christie.
